Physical Chemistry

?
This type of reaction has heat loss and a negative enthalpy change
Exothermic
1 of 8
This type of reaction gains heat and has a positive enthalpy change
Endothermic
2 of 8
The minimum energy required to start a reaction by breaking bonds in the reactants
Activation Energy
3 of 8
What type of enthalpy change takes place when one mole of a compound is formed from its constituent elements in their standard state under standard conditions?
Enthalpy Change of Formation
4 of 8
Energy change when 1 mole of a substance is completely combusted
Enthalpy Change of combustion
5 of 8
Energy change that occurs with the formation of 1 mole of water from a neutralisation reaction
Enthalpy Change of neutralisation
6 of 8
The mean energy needed for 1 mole of a given type of gaseous bond to undergo homolytic fission
Average Bond enthalpy
7 of 8
A substance that increases the rate of reaction without being used up in the process
Catalyst
